­The total number of 7th-grade students who do not read on grade level is [142].

Number of 7th-grade students who read on grade level: 200 * 29% = 58

Number of 7th-grade students who do not read on grade level: 200 - 58 = 142


If a Springfield middle school student is selected at random, there is a [0.28] probability that he or she reads on grade level.

Same number of students in each class
=> % students reading on grade level = \(\frac{24 + 29 + 32 }{ 300} = \frac{85}{300} = 0.28\)
